汽车零件销售管理系统的设计与实现(SQLServer)(含录像)
汽车零件销售管理系统的设计与实现(SQLServer)(含答辩录像)(任务书,开题报告,外文翻译,毕业论文17000字,程序代码,SQLServer数据库,答辩PPT,答辩视频录像)
摘 要
随着社会的不断发展,科学技术的巨浪正以飞的速度向前迈进,不断的改写着人们的生活。网络作为新型的科技工具,应用与各行各业,特别是在90年代用于商业后,给商界带来了翻天覆地的变化,它的迅速发展为商业界提供了更加广阔信息平台与更多的商机,如商品产业的发展如雨后春笋一般快速发展。因此为了适应时代发展的需要,选择设计开发一个网上购物网站拥有重要的意义。
本文以汽车用品为例,阐述了网上购物系统的开发与设计。设计采用现在比较流行的JSP网站开发技术,并考虑到网站所处理的数据的结构特点及所学到的知识,应用Microsoft SQL Server数据库系统作为网站的后台数据库。系统实现了网站的基本功能,包括会员的注册登录、浏览网站信息、信息查询、添加购物车并查看订单以及管理员对于网站的维护与更新。在页面设计与制作中,对于页面的基本格式,使用java语言编程,以mmyeclipse为开发工具开发的一套详细的系统。
本论文主要是结合系统设计意义以及对Internet在商业中的应用与发展做一下介绍;然后针对整个系统进行分析,其中包括可行性分析、需求分析、系统的业务流程分析、数据分析等;在此基础上确定网站的功能目标,将网站的功能逐次划分,并细分出子功能模块;接下来设计并实现各个模块,在每个模块都能完成其功能的结果下将其综合成一个完整的系统。
关键词:网上购物,JSP,HTML
前台模块主要功能如下介绍:
(1)首页模块:
主要有用户登录,商城公告,友情链接等。
(2)销售排行:
此模块可以查看站内的销售商品的排名,查看其具体信息并可以添加购物车。
(3)新品上架:
主要可以展示网站最新发布的心产品,第一时间向会员介绍新品的信息、价格等,并可以添加购物车。
(4)特价商品:
可以查看网站中的优惠商品,会有优惠价格的显示,如果喜欢的话可以添加到购物车。
(5)查看订单:
会员在把商品添加到购物车并去收银台结账后可以在查看订单中查看自己所购买的商品,如商品编号、地址、订货时间、是否出货等信息。
(6)购物车:
会员在登录之后可以将自己喜欢的商品添加到购物车,在购物车中会员可以选择继续购物、去收银台结账、清空购物车、修改数量等操作。
(7)会员修改
会员在注册后可以根据自己的具体信息进行修改会员资料,如密码、年龄职业等信息。
(8)会员注册
游客可以在网站首页进行会员注册,填写会员名、密码、年龄、职业等即可。
这样,子模块各自的内容基本设计好。下面可以设计如何将这些模块组织在一起,构成一个结构比较合理的前台了。除了在主页中建立面向其他模块的分类外,也要在其他模块中建立返回主页面的分类。另外各个模块间也应该互相分类起来。 [来源:http://Doc163.com]
后台管理模块的功能是对站内的资源进行管理和维护。以后台的业务流程分析和前台各个模块的设计为基础、根据会员的需求分析来确定后台管理模块应具有的功能。后台管理模块的各个子功能模块如下:
(1) 商品管理:
管理员可以添加商品信息,包括商品类别、名称、定价、图片、简介等,修改、删除商品信息。
(2) 会员设置:
管理员可以查看会员的详细情况,如姓名、职业、账号、年龄、电子邮件等信息,并可以删除信息。
(3) 后台管理员设置:
管理员可以添加管理员、修改密码、删除管理员。
(4) 订单设置:
在此模块管理员可以查看订单的详细信息,如订单编号,购买会员的账号、送货电话、付款方式、地址等会员信息,同时可以看见所订商品的名称、数量、金额等信息;处理是否出货;删除订单。
(5) 公告设置:
管理员向会员发布最新公告信息、修改或是删除公告。
(6) 友情设置:
管理员向网站添加友情链接,方便会员进入其他网站,同时可以删除链接。
[资料来源:http://www.doc163.com]
目 录
1 引 言 1
1.1 课题的背景、目的与意义 1
1.2 国内外现状 3
1.3 研究(设计)内容 4
1.4 论文的组织结构 4
2 相关技术简介 5
2.1 JAVA的简介 5
2.2 JSP技术 5
2.3 MVC模式介绍 6
2.4 基于B/S的体系结构 7
3 系统分析 9
3.1 可行性分析 9
3.2 需求分析 9
3.2.1 业务需求分析 9
3.2.2 会员需求分析 10 [资料来源:http://Doc163.com]
3.2.3 功能需求分析 10
3.3 数据流程分析 11
3.4 运行环境及开发工具 11
4 系统总体设计 13
4.1 系统结构设计 13
4.2 功能模块设计 13
4.2.1 前台模块的功能模块设计 14
4.2.2 后台模块的功能模块设计 15
4.3 数据库设计 16
4.3.1 E-R图 16
4.3.2 基本表设计 19
5 系统实现 22
5.1 程序设计 22
5.2 系统页面的设计与实现 22
5.3 前台功能模块的实现 22
5.3.1 会员管理模块 24
5.3.2 会员资料修改模块 27
5.3.3 购物车模块 28
5.3.4 订单查询模块 32
5.3.5 商城公告模块 32 [来源:http://Doc163.com]
5.4 后台功能模块的实现 34
5.4.1 管理员登录模块 34
5.4.2 添加商品模块 35
5.4.3 订单设置模块 37
5.4.4 会员设置模块 38
5.4.5 添加商品分类模块 39
6 系统调试与实施 41
6.1 系统测试原理及测试原则 41
6.1.1 系统测试原理 41
6.1.2 系统测试原则 42
6.2 系统测试的方法 42
7 结 论 43
致 谢 44
参 考 文 献 45
[资料来源:Doc163.com]
上一篇:基于JAVA小额支付系统管理平台的设计与实现(SQLServer)